Maison M Recommends Flattering Shades with Artificial Intelligence

— March 24, 2025 — Tech
Finding the perfect lipstick shade can be tricky with so many options and varying skin tones, but Maison M taps into the power of AI to recommend the most flattering hues with precision. The personalized diagnosis for lipstick begins with answering a question and taking a photo for the artificial intelligence to analyze. From there, three personalized shades are recommended and they can be tried on and ordered.

The clean lipstick with a lasting matte finish and a comfortable soft velvet texture is natural and vegan, thanks to nourishing ingredients in its formula like jojoba oil, plant-based rice wax, and Kaolin. A customer's three selected shades come in glass cartridges that fit into a single component that can be twisted by a mechanism to change the color they want to apply.
